Output 3ead84881415844e77717fb313ad89f4e1ccc2c4962616b2e90780c979db62e0:25

value
267107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05518b00c7fd648f2ab10c08fa08364d749d2b54 OP_EQUAL
address
32B8zD3kEus1uCvviXvqzAHLDcAw91Vuvg
transaction
3ead84881415844e77717fb313ad89f4e1ccc2c4962616b2e90780c979db62e0
confirmations
248736
spent
true